SPANAKOPITA BITES



Spanakopita Bites image

For an easy spanakopita, try this version that is made in a pan, then cut into squares. It has all the wonderful taste of the classic version-buttery phyllo with a spinach-cheese filling-but is so simple to do. -Barbara Smith, Chipley, Florida

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Appetizers

Time 55m

Yield 10-1/2 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 large egg, lightly beaten
1 package (10 ounces)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
2 cups crumbled feta cheese
1 cup 4% small-curd cottage cheese
3/4 cup butter, melted
16 sheets phyllo dough (14x9-inch size)

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°. In a large bowl, mix egg, spinach and cheeses. Brush a 15x10x1-in. baking pan with some of the butter., Place 1 sheet of phyllo dough in prepared pan; brush with butter. Layer with 7 additional phyllo sheets, brushing each layer. (Keep remaining phyllo covered with a damp towel to prevent it from drying out.) Spread top with spinach mixture. Top with remaining phyllo dough, brushing each sheet with butter., Freeze, covered, 30 minutes. Using a sharp knife, cut into 1-in. squares. Bake 35-45 minutes or until golden brown. Refrigerate leftovers.

SPANAKOPITA PUFF PASTRY BITES



Spanakopita Puff Pastry Bites image

These Spanakopita Puff Pastry Bites have a crunchy, buttery puff pastry crust paired with a flavorful garlic, dill, kale, and feta filling. They are easy to make and perfect for your next party!

Provided by Faith Gorsky

Categories     Appetizer     Snack

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 sheet frozen puff pastry (thawed in the fridge overnight (1/2 pound))
2 large eggs
1 large egg yolk
2 tablespoons olive oil
2 medium onions (finely diced)
3/4 pound kale (rinsed, tough center ribs removed, and chopped)
1 cup water (plus more as needed)
2 large cloves garlic (minced)
3/4 teaspoon dried dill (or 2 1/4 teaspoons minced fresh dill)
1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(more or less to taste)
1/8 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
3 ounces crumbled feta
2 tablespoons pine nuts
Chunky tomato sauce (for serving (optional))

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375F.
  • Roll the pastry out on a lightly floured surface to about a 12- by 14-inch rectangle. Make 6 cuts across the pastry at equal intervals the long way, then make 4 cuts across the pastry the short way (you end up with 24 pieces of dough).
  • Press each piece into a mini muffin cup. Cover the muffin tray with plastic wrap and transfer to the fridge to chill while you make the filling.
  • Whisk the eggs and egg yolk together, then measure out 1 tablespoon to reserve for the eggwash.
  • Heat the oil in a large lidded skillet over medium heat. Add the onion and cook until tender and starting to caramelize, about 5 minutes. Turn the heat up to medium-high, add the kale and water, cover the skillet, and cook until the liquid is evaporated and the kale is almost tender, about 8 minutes. (If the skillet gets too dry before the kale is almost tender, add a splash more water as needed.)
  • Stir in the garlic, dill, crushed red pepper flakes, salt, and pepper, and cook (uncovered) until very tender, about 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ir in lemon juice and turn off heat.
  • Cool slightly, then stir in the eggs (except the reserved egg for eggwash) along with the feta and pine nuts.
  • Fill the pastries with the kale mixture, using your finger to pack it down lightly. Lightly brush the dough with eggwash and bake until the pastries are puffed and golden, about 24 minutes.
  • Serve hot, warm, or room temperature along with chunky tomato sauce, if desired.

PUFF PASTRY SPANAKOPITA



Puff Pastry Spanakopita image

In this dish, Greek spanakopita (a phyllo, spinach, and feta pie) is re-imagined as a buttery, flaky puff pastry turnover.

Provided by Laraine Perri

Categories     Main Course

Yield 9

Number Of Ingredients 13

2 Tbs. plus 2 tsp. olive oil
1-1/2 lb. baby spinach (about 24 loosely packed cups)
1 large yellow onion, finely chopped
1 bunch scallions, trimmed and thinly sliced
2 large cloves garlic, minced
3 large eggs plus 2 large egg yolks
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1/4 tsp. freshly grated nutmeg
1/3 cup packed finely chopped fresh dill
1/4 cup packed finely ch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
1/2 oz. (1/4 cup) freshly grated Pecorino Romano
8 oz. feta, crumbled (about 2 cups)
1 17.3-oz. package frozen Pepperidge Farm puff pastry sheets, thawed according to package directions

Steps:

  • Position racks in the upper and lower thirds of the oven and heat the oven to 375°F.
  • Heat 2 tsp. of the oil in a 12-inch skillet over medium-high heat. Add a batch of spinach and toss with tongs until just wilted, about 2 minutes. Transfer with tongs to a colander set over a bowl, and let drain. Repeat with the remaining spinach (don't add more oil).
  • Wipe the pan dry, reduce the heat to medium, and add the remaining 2 Tbs. oil. Add the onion and scallions and cook until softened, about 4 minutes. Add the garlic and cook, stirring, for 1 minute more. Remove from the heat and let cool.
  • In a large bowl, lightly beat the 3 whole eggs. Season with 1/2 tsp. salt, a generous grind of black pepper, and the nutmeg. Stir in the dill, parsley, and pecorino. Gently stir in the feta.
  • Squeeze handfuls of the spinach to release as much liquid as possible; then pull apart the clumps with your fingers. Add the spinach and the onion mixture to the eggs and stir gently to combine.
  • Line 2 large rimmed baking sheets with parchment. Without unfolding, cut one pastry sheet crosswise into thirds (refrigerate the other sheet). On a lightly floured work surface, unfold a third of the pastry, cut it into thirds, and roll each piece into a 4-inch square. Transfer the squares to the baking sheets. Repeat with the 2 remaining thirds to yield 9 squares. Spread about 1/2 cup of the filling over each square in an even layer, leaving a 3/4-inch border on all sides.
  • In a small bowl, whisk the 2 egg yolks and 2 tsp. water. Lightly brush the egg wash over the pastry borders. Cut the other pastry sheet as above, but roll each piece into a 5-inch square. Place the squares over the filling and press the top and bottom edges of the pastries together to seal.
  • Brush the top of each with the remaining egg wash and cut a small vent to allow steam to escape. Bake, swapping and rotating the baking sheets' positions halfway through baking, until a knife inserted into the filling comes out clean and the pastry is puffed and deep golden, about 20 minutes. Let cool on the baking sheet for 15 minutes, cut each square in half on the diagonal, and serve.

SPINACH PIE IN PUFF PASTRY (SPANAKOPITA)



Spinach Pie in Puff Pastry (Spanakopita) image

Modified from a recipe by Ina Garten. We've made this a few times for dinner, and it turned out delicious as well as beautiful. The puff pastry is much easier to work with than phyllo dough, so this comes together fairly quickly.

Provided by MindiLouWho

Categories     Vegetable

Time 55m

Yield 1 large pie, 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

3 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 medium onions, chopped
3 garlic cloves, chopped
2 (10 ounce) boxes frozen chopped spinach, thawed & squeezed dry
1 cup feta cheese, crumbled
3/4 cup parmesan cheese, grated or shredded
4 eggs, extra large, beaten
1 tablespoon dry breadcrumbs (plain or seasoned)
1 teaspoon salt
3/4 teaspoon white pepper
1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
2 sheets frozen puff pastry, thawed
1 large egg, beaten with 1 tbsp water

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375. Line a baking sheet with parchment (preferable) but you can use aluminum foil with a light spray of cooking oil.
  • Melt butter and cook onions for a few minutes, until soft. Add garlic and cook for another minute.
  • Beat eggs in medium bowl. Add cooked onion, spinach, feta, parmesan, bread crumbs. Add salt, pepper, & nutmeg. Mix well with fork.
  • Place one unfolded sheet of puff pastry on the parchment or sprayed aluminum foil. Spread the spinach mixture over the pastry, leaving a border of one inch all around the edges. Keep the spinach flat; do not pile high.
  • Brush the edges with the egg wash made with the last egg. Cover with the second sheet of pastry that has been slightly flattened with a rolling pin to one inch bigger than the first sheet. (This ensures all the spinach will be covered). Press edges together with fingertips or fork, making sure mixture is sealed well. Brush just the top with egg wash, careful not to drip any down the sides. Cut a few slits in the top with a sharp knife to allow steam to escape.
  • Bake 30-40 minutes, until golden brown. Can be served hot or at room temperature.

SPANAKOPITA PINWHEELS



Spanakopita Pinwheels image

I'm enthralled with spanakopita, and this spinach and feta pinwheel recipe was a quick and easy way to enjoy it. I have used this for teacher get-togethers and family events. -Ryan Palmer, Windham, Maine

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Appetizers

Time 50m

Yield 2 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 medium onion, finely chopped
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 garlic clove, minced
2 packages (10 ounces each)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
2 cups (8 ounces) crumbled feta cheese
2 large eggs, lightly beaten
1 package (17.3 ounces) frozen puff pastry, thawed

Steps:

  • In a small skillet, saute onion in oil until tender. Add oregano and gar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Add spinach; cook 3 minutes longer or until liquid is evaporated. Transfer to a large bowl; cool., Add feta cheese and eggs to spinach mixture; mix well. Unfold puff pastry. Spread each sheet with half the spinach mixture to within 1/2 in. of edges. Roll up jelly-roll style. Cut each into twelve 3/4-in. slices. Place cut side down on greased baking sheets., Bake at 400° for 18-22 minutes or until golden brown. Serve warm.

EASY PUFF PASTRY SPANAKOPITA



Easy Puff Pastry Spanakopita image

Puff pastry spanakopita, a delicious recipe for Greek spinach and feta pie made easy by using puff pastry instead of phyllo.

Provided by Adina

Categories     Appetizer

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 lb frozen spinach (500 g)
1 sheet puff pastry (Note 2)
1 egg (large, divided)
3 spring onions
3 garlic cloves
9 oz feta (250 g, Note 3)
¼ teaspoon dried mint (or 1 tablespoon fresh and chopped)
2 tablespoons dill (fresh or frozen)
¼ teaspoon lemon zest
½ tablespoon lemon juice
¼ teaspoon fine sea salt
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
1 tablespoon milk
½ teaspoon black sesame seeds (Note 4)

Steps:

  • Thaw the frozen spinach and squeeze it thoroughly (Note 5).
  • Puff pastry: If using frozen puff pastry, thaw and roll it according to the package instructions. If using refrigerated and already rolled pastry, remove it from the fridge about 10 minutes before baking.
  • Preheat the oven to 375°F/ 190°C. Brush the baking dish with olive oil.
  • Beat the egg in a cup. Remove about ¼ of the egg and keep it separated for later; you will need it to brush the pastry before baking.
  • Filling: Place squeezed spinach in a medium bowl. Add the egg (except for what you saved for brushing) finely chopped onions, grated garlic, crumbled feta, dried mint, chopped dill, lemon zest and juice, salt, and black pepper. Combine well and adjust the taste if necessary.
  • Drape the dough sheet over the baking dish.
  • Spread the feta and spinach filling inside the pastry, then fold in the corners and sides of the dough toward the center. The filling will not be fully covered in the middle. Trim a bit of the dough corners and sides to make the pie look nice.
  • Egg wash: Mix the beaten egg you've saved with the milk and brush the pastry with the mixture. Sprinkle it with sesame seeds.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es until the pastry is puffed up and deeply golden.
  • Let sit for about 5 minutes before slicing.
